Transaction 129e5fe631986601430769773eddb045c2143f928b244764f2870396750f6bb1
1 Input
1 Output
-
129e5fe631986601430769773eddb045c2143f928b244764f2870396750f6bb1:0
- value
- 878100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d14a73fa2f795d08583d03a202b9de5549f52c3 OP_EQUAL
- address
- 34LnG8AQmohesik1rFavGR9GgpZPsGeh3a